Transaction d65cdbba760df287a30752d4f6ca56e15063f3e476527eb3cbe3a21663dd4a3b
1 Input
1 Output
-
d65cdbba760df287a30752d4f6ca56e15063f3e476527eb3cbe3a21663dd4a3b:0
- value
- 506417
- script pubkey
- OP_0 OP_PUSHBYTES_20 629ec2013fa8dd88839a943b3fc5cbaa7a79b784
- address
- bc1qv20vyqfl4rwc3qu6jsanl3wt4fa8nduy5wvp4v